Charlie Peterson was a candidate for the Precinct 5 seat on the Jordan Board of Education in Utah. He lost in the primary election on June 24, 2014 to fellow challenger Roy Hayward and incumbent Susan Pulsipher.
Elections
2014
- See also: Jordan School District elections (2014)
Charlie Peterson ran against fellow challengers Roy Hayward and R. Timothy Ellingson, as well as incumbent Susan Pulsipher in the primary election on June 24, 2014.

Funding
Peterson did not file a campaign finance report with the Salt Lake County Clerk.[1]
Endorsements
Peterson did not receive an endorsement in this election.
About the district
- See also: Jordan School District, Utah
Jordan School District is located in Salt Lake County, Utah. The county seat is Salt Lake City. Salt Lake County was home to 1,091,742 residents in 2014, according to the United States Census Bureau.[2] In the 2012-2013 school year, Jordan School District was the fourth-largest school district in Utah and served 52,481 students.[3]
Demographics
Salt Lake County overperformed in comparison to the rest of Utah in terms of higher education achievement and median household income in 2013. The United States Census Bureau found that 31.0 percent of county residents aged 25 years and older had attained a bachelor's degree compared to 30.3 percent for Utah as a whole. The median household income in Salt Lake County was $60,555 compared to $58,821 for the state of Utah. The poverty rate in Salt Lake County was 12.7 percent, the same rate for the entire state.[2]
